Background
Martin, William Franklin was born on May 21, 1919 in Dallas, Texas, United States. Son of William Franklin and Willie Ida (McCreary) Martin.

Student, McMurray College, Abilene, Texas, 1938. Bachelor of Laws, University Texas, 1941.
Partner Turner & Martin Atty's at Law, Hamlin, Texas, 1946-1948, Ritchie & Martin, Mineral Wells, 1948-1950. Rancher Stonewall & Fisher Counties, 1945-1957, Colfax County, New Mexico, 1957-1981, Gladstone, since 1981. Special county judge Stonewall County, Aspermont, Texas, 1953.

President New Mexico University Foundation, Las Cruces, 1981. Member advisory board Clayton Research Center, since 1976. Member National Cutting Horse Association, American Quarter Horse Association, New Mexico Cattlemens Association (president 1987-1988), National Cattlemens Association (vice president region IV 1982-1984, Commendation award 1985).
Married Wanda Walker, January 11, 1950 (deceased November 5, 1989).
